This vertical double degree is designed for individuals who have a strong interest in science and want to develop advanced skills in data science. In this degree, you will gain a solid foundation in science and statistics, and deepen your knowledge in your chosen science major.As a graduate of this vertical double degree, you will be proficient in various data analytics tools and techniques, enabling you to generate valuable insights that drive decision-making across a wide range of scientific disciplines.Science component:
We integrate theory and practice with a strong focus on experimental design so you’ll gain real-world scientific expertise from laboratory investigations, field-based observations and data collection. You’ll start hands-on lab, research and fieldwork skills sessions in your first year. Our query-based learning approach will set you up to be employable in a range of industries and work environments, underpinned by your scientific knowledge, critical thinking and problem-solving skills. Our research informs our course content. Throughout your studies, you will have the opportunity to learn from world-leading researchers and take advantage of the facilities and equipment they use in their work.
Majors:
Chemistry
Climate science
Physics
Environmental science
Earth science
Biological sciences.
Data science component:
This program will equip you for a dynamic career in the rapidly evolving field of data science. The interdisciplinary curriculum will cover theories and techniques, and you'll have the opportunity to apply your knowledge to predict, forecast, visualise, and make decisions across various practical contexts.
Majors:
Computational data science
Statistical data science
Biomedical data science
Information systems analytics.
